Aster DM Q1FY25: Revenue jumps to ₹1,001.87 crore; profit hits ₹81 crore
Aster DM Healthcare has announced Q1FY25 results.
Unaudited consolidated revenue from operations jumped to Rs 1,001.87 crore in Q1FY25 from Rs 841.21 crore in Q1FY24. Other income for the quarter jumped to 48.72 crore from Rs 7.79 crore in Q1FY24.
Profit for the period from continuing operations for Q1FY25 was Rs 81 crore against Rs 44.68 crore in Q1FY24.
Other highlights
During the quarter that ended on 30 June 2024, the Group entered into an Addendum Hospital Operation and Management Agreement with Cauvery Medical Centre Private Limited for the expansion of its existing Aster CMI Hospital premises, Bengaluru.
The Group announced the completion of the separation of its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) business on 03 April 2024. As a result, the Company has classified the GCC business as Discontinued Operations in the Statement. The prior period amounts have been accordingly represented. Discontinued Operations include direct expenses, including transaction costs, clearly identifiable to the businesses being discontinued.
